my boss just decided to give us health insurance as a benefit. I already have 2 insurances so I do not need?

this one. Does she have to compensate me?

    it depends on what type of insurance you have and what type of insurance your company is giving you? health insurance is a very broad term. it can be divided into hospitalisation and accident. it can be further divided into more categories but at least you must have coverage for the big ticket items like hospitalisation bills which includes room charges and surgery charges. the accident coverage is more for smaller bills. the details of each policy is also important as things like medical reimbursement you can only claim the amount actually charged to you so it may not make sense to have 2 policies covering the same item unless you think you need that amount of coverage. some will classify coverage for critical illnesses and total permanent disability under health insurance. to me, coverage for CI and TPD is the more the merrier. so it really depends on what you really have and what you really need?
